CE06 CXJ is a 2006 Ford Focus in Silver with a 1,596c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 17 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 64.7%.

Across all 2006 Ford Focus models, the average MOT pass rate is 74.0% with a typical mileage of 75,121 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Ford Focus f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 1,055,468 recorded failures. If you're considering buying CE06 CXJ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Ford Focus typically stays on UK roads for around 27 years. At 20 years old, this Ford Focus is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
